The 36-year-old man from Punchbowl was arrested in Sydney and extradited to Victoria, where police allege he is part of a Melbourne-based Chinese/Taiwanese drug syndicate.
Two other men, aged 33, were also arrested last year, connected to the syndicate involved in a 78kg methamphetamine importation hidden inside surfboards shipped from the US.
The AFP intercepted the package and confirmed the white powder inside the surfboards was methamphetamine, leading to a controlled delivery and arrests in Melbourne and Sydney.
The Punchbowl man is facing charges for drug possession and will appear in court in October, while the two other men were charged with drug importation and possession last year.
